About Aizawl

Aizawl is the capital and largest city of Mizoram, nestled in the northeastern hills of India at an elevation of 1,132 meters. Known for its picturesque hillside location, vibrant Christian culture, and warm hospitality, the city offers a unique blend of modernity and tradition. It serves as the cultural and administrative hub of the state with clean streets, pleasant weather, and rich Mizo heritage.

💡Why Visit?

Aizawl offers breathtaking panoramic views from hilltop vantage points, authentic tribal culture, and a peaceful atmosphere away from mainstream tourist circuits. The city is ideal for experiencing genuine northeastern Indian hospitality and exploring a lesser-known gem with excellent biodiversity and colonial-era architecture.

How to Reach

Nearest Airport
Lengpui Airport
32 km · 1 hour by road
Nearest Railway Station
Silchar Railway Station
180 km · 5 hours by road
Nearest Bus Stand
Aizawl Central Bus Station
0 km · At city center

From Silchar (180 km), take the NH6 highway towards Aizawl via Jiri and Demarkhand. The route is well-maintained with scenic views. From Guwahati (610 km), the journey takes approximately 14-16 hours via Silchar.

Travel Tips

  • Best time is October to March when weather is cool and dry throughout region.
  • Carry light woolen clothes even in warm months as evenings turn cold at elevation.
  • Most restaurants close by 9 PM, so plan dinner early in evening hours.
  • Local homestays provide authentic Mizo experience better than chain hotels.
  • Hire local guides for forest treks to access hidden spots safely and sustainably.
